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[inne] tekst z FCKEditor źle się wyświetla
Forum PHP.pl > Forum > Przedszkole
motorolka24
Witam, mam problem z tekstem zapisanym w FCKEditor. Stworzyłem sobie jakąś tam treść no i chce ją teraz wyświetlić. Jeżeli wyświetle ten tekst w $tekst to jest wszytko ok ale jeżeli wrzucę w <div>$tekst</div> to np wypunktowanie zrobione w <ul> wyjeżdża przed diva z lewej strony (pomaga jedynie wrzucenie stylu margin-left) albo np przy podaniu odstępu tekstu od obrazka w ogóle jego nie uwzględnia. Czy ktoś wie o co chodzi?
rocktech.pl
Jeżeli zmienna $tekst zawiera poprawny HTML to problem masz w css. Pokaż więcej kodu np zawartość zmiennej tekst czy plik css?

Przykładowo gdzieś w css:

  1. div ul{
  2. margin-left:-10px;
  3. //zamień na
  4. margin-left:10px;
  5. }


Albo twoja przeglądarka oryginalnie renderuje kod.
motorolka24
ja dla tego tekstu nie ustawiam żadnych dodatkowych styli. To wszystko są ustawienia jakie ktoś ustawi w fckeditor. I niestety ten tekst umieszony w divie nie poprawnie sie wyświetla
rocktech.pl
No to masz 3 wyjścia:

1. Popracować na konfiguracją FCKeditora aby zwracał sensowny kod

2. Narzucić styl dla problematycznych elementów w swoim css

  1. div.tekst problematyczny_element{
  2. margin-left:-10px !imporatnt;
  3. //inne właściwości z !important
  4. }
  5. //albo
  6. div.tekst * {
  7. margin:0;
  8. padding:0;
  9. //i tak dalej
  10. }


3. Obierać kod ze zmiennej $tekst z atrybutu style

Polecam rozwiązanie 1. Po co trzymać brzydki kod w bazie smile.gif
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.